A calm clean-down keeps every trip easier.
Saltwater, sand, sunscreen residue, lake silt, and wet storage can affect how gear feels and functions over time. Build a short post-trip routine before equipment goes back into a vehicle, garage, closet, or dry storage area.
Four steps from launch day to storage day.
Use this simple flow for paddle boards, kayak accessories, waterproof storage, snorkeling gear, water safety pieces, and beach equipment. Always follow any product-specific care instructions included with the item.
Rinse the surfaces.
Clear away salt, sand, mud, and plant residue with fresh water before it dries into seams, straps, deck pads, valves, or textured surfaces.
Air dry fully.
Let gear dry in open air before rolling, folding, closing, or stacking. Keep direct heat sources away from soft materials and coated surfaces.
Separate hard points.
Protect lenses, buckles, valves, fins, and small removable parts from pressure marks or abrasion when gear is packed with larger items.
Store with shape.
Keep equipment loosely packed when possible, away from sharp edges, heavy compression, and damp enclosed areas between outings.
Care notes for water-ready essentials.
Different gear moves through water, sun, sand, and storage in different ways. Keep care simple, consistent, and matched to the material.
Keep gear away from sharp pressure.
Do not place heavy or pointed objects on inflated items, soft dry storage, mask lenses, valves, or foam accessories. Use shelves, bins, or separated compartments when possible.
Limit unnecessary heat exposure.
Outdoor gear is built for use outside, but long periods of storage in hot enclosed spaces can be tough on coated materials, adhesives, seals, and soft components.
Review equipment before leaving.
Before lake days or coastal outings, check dry closures, straps, fins, handles, safety pieces, and removable parts so your setup feels organized at launch.
